Hey guys! Ever wondered what that "C" in the memory device race is all about? You know, the one you hear about when you're upgrading your computer, looking at new smartphones, or just generally geeking out over tech? Well, buckle up, because we're diving deep into the meaning behind that single letter and exploring how it impacts everything from your phone's storage to the speed of your gaming rig. This article aims to decipher the crucial role of the "C" in the memory device race, exploring its different meanings and implications within the tech landscape. We'll explore the various aspects that the letter represents and how they affect the performance and capabilities of different devices. So, let's get started and unravel the mysteries surrounding this important letter.

    The "C" in Context: Unveiling the Meanings

    Alright, let's get down to brass tacks. The "C" in the memory device race doesn't stand for one single thing. It's a chameleon, changing its meaning depending on the context. That's right, there isn't one definitive answer. This is important to understand because a lack of a clear-cut definition can cause confusion. Generally speaking, the "C" often represents concepts related to capacity, communication, control, and sometimes, even cost. Understanding these different facets will help you get a better grip on how memory devices work, and more importantly, how to make informed decisions when buying new tech. Let's delve into each of these common interpretations, shall we?

    Firstly, "C" can stand for Capacity. This is perhaps the most straightforward and commonly understood meaning. When we talk about the capacity of a memory device, we're referring to the total amount of data it can store, measured in gigabytes (GB) or terabytes (TB). Think of it like this: the bigger the "C", the more stuff you can cram in! Whether you're saving photos, videos, or installing massive games, the capacity of your memory device dictates how much you can keep on hand. For example, when you're shopping for a new phone, you might see options like 128GB, 256GB, or even 512GB of storage. This number reflects the device's capacity, and the higher the number, the more files, apps, and media you can store on your phone. Choosing the right capacity is crucial. If you underestimate your needs, you might find yourself constantly deleting files to free up space, a headache no one wants.

    Secondly, the "C" might refer to Communication. In the world of memory devices, communication is essential to how data is stored, retrieved, and managed. Communication protocols dictate how the memory device interacts with other components, such as the CPU and the system. They specify things like how data is transmitted, how quickly it can be accessed, and what kind of errors are handled. The communication aspect can dictate the speed at which data can be transferred between the memory device and other components. Faster communication means faster data transfer, resulting in better overall system performance. This directly influences the speed and efficiency of data exchange within the system. Different types of memory devices use different communication protocols, each with its own advantages and disadvantages. For example, the communication protocol used by a Solid State Drive (SSD) is designed for much faster data transfer speeds compared to an older Hard Disk Drive (HDD).

    Thirdly, the "C" also suggests Control, especially when considering the controllers embedded within memory devices. These controllers are basically the brains of the operation, managing how data is stored, retrieved, and protected. They're in charge of the device's performance, stability, and longevity. They handle things like error correction, wear leveling (which evens out the use of different memory cells to extend the device's lifespan), and garbage collection (which clears out old data to make room for new stuff). The controller's design and features can greatly impact the overall performance of the memory device. A more advanced controller can improve the read/write speeds, reduce latency, and extend the device's lifespan.

    Lastly, the "C" can also represent Cost. Memory device technology changes all the time, which impacts the prices. As technology improves and the demand for higher capacity devices increases, the price per gigabyte generally decreases. The price is influenced by the capacity, type of memory, and overall performance. When selecting a memory device, you often need to balance capacity, performance, and price to find the best option for your needs and budget.

    Deep Dive: "C" in Different Memory Device Types

    Okay, now that we have a basic understanding of the "C's" in memory devices, let's look at how these concepts play out in different types of memory devices. Each type of device utilizes the "C" differently.

    Hard Disk Drives (HDDs)

    HDDs are your classic, spinning-disk storage devices. In HDDs, the "C" primarily revolves around capacity. HDDs are known for offering a lot of storage for the price, which makes them a popular choice for bulk storage. However, they aren't the fastest when it comes to communication. The read/write speeds are limited by the mechanical nature of the spinning platters and the moving read/write head. The controller in an HDD handles the positioning of the read/write head and manages the data flow, and it also plays a crucial role in the cost-effectiveness of HDDs. HDDs are generally cheaper per gigabyte than SSDs, which makes them ideal for storing large files like movies, music, and backups. They're not necessarily the best choice for a system drive, since their slower speeds can result in a sluggish experience. However, the capacity is still very important, which is a major factor.

    Solid State Drives (SSDs)

    SSDs are the new kids on the block, using flash memory to store data, and are much faster than HDDs. The "C" in SSDs represents things differently. Capacity is still important, but SSDs are available in a broad range of capacities, from small drives used for operating systems to large drives for bulk storage. The communication between the SSD and the system is significantly faster compared to HDDs, thanks to the use of protocols like SATA or NVMe, which allow for quicker data transfer rates. The controller is a core component in an SSD, playing a key role in the device's performance, handling functions like wear leveling, garbage collection, and error correction. These features are all essential to maximizing the speed and durability of the drive. The cost of SSDs has dropped considerably, making them a viable option for most users. SSDs are generally more expensive than HDDs, but the performance benefits make them worth the investment. They can significantly speed up your computer, from faster boot times to quicker application loading.

    RAM (Random Access Memory)

    RAM is your computer's short-term memory, used for active tasks. The "C" in RAM most directly refers to its capacity, measuring the amount of data your system can access at any given moment. A larger capacity of RAM allows your computer to handle more applications and processes simultaneously without slowing down. RAM plays an important role in communication, specifically the speed at which it can communicate with the CPU and other system components. RAM's speed is measured in MHz or GHz, and it directly affects the responsiveness of the system. The controller in RAM is often integrated into the CPU or the motherboard's chipset, and its role is to manage the flow of data between the RAM and other components. It oversees functions such as memory addressing and data integrity. While cost is a factor, RAM tends to be a smaller portion of the overall system cost compared to storage devices. The price varies depending on the type, capacity, and speed. Choosing the right amount and type of RAM is important for the system's performance.

    Flash Memory (USB drives, SD cards)

    Flash memory is the technology used in USB drives, SD cards, and other portable storage devices. The "C" in flash memory focuses on the capacity, with devices available in a range of storage sizes. Flash memory devices employ their own communication methods and protocols for data transfer, but the speed varies depending on the technology used and the device's specifications. The controller manages data storage, retrieval, and other functions, such as error correction and wear leveling, which ensures the device's durability. The cost of flash memory devices is also a consideration, and the price varies depending on the capacity, speed, and other features. The main advantage of these devices is their portability.

    The Future of the "C" in Memory

    So, what does the future hold for the "C" in the memory device race? As technology advances, we can expect to see several exciting changes. The following are a few of the potential changes:

    • Higher Capacities: We're going to see even more capacity. As data demands grow, manufacturers will strive to pack more storage into smaller form factors, leading to larger capacity devices.
    • Faster Communication: Improvements in communication protocols and interfaces will boost data transfer rates, reducing the time it takes to access and process data. Think of it as a wider highway for your data to travel.
    • Smarter Controllers: Memory device controllers will become more intelligent. They will be better equipped to manage data, optimize performance, and extend the lifespan of memory devices.
    • Cost Efficiency: As technology matures, the cost per gigabyte of memory devices will continue to decrease, making larger storage capacities more accessible to everyone.

    Conclusion: Making Sense of the "C"

    Alright, folks, we've come to the end of our journey through the "C" in the memory device race. As we've seen, it's not a single thing but a multifaceted concept representing capacity, communication, control, and cost. It can mean different things, depending on the memory device type. By understanding these concepts, you'll be able to make smart decisions when buying or upgrading your tech. Remember to consider your needs, budget, and intended use when choosing a memory device, and you'll be well on your way to a better computing experience. Keep an eye out for how this "C" evolves, as it's sure to keep changing in the years to come. Now you know!

    I hope this has been informative for you guys! If you have any questions, feel free to ask!